Lack of volumetric performance is mainly caused by the delay in valve shutdown. If the plunger motion reverses, the valves usually are not however entirely closed as a result of mass inertia of the valves, and a number of the liquid has the opportunity to stream back.

A mud pump is a strong industrial pump utilized to circulate a thick fluid called drilling mud via a wellbore all through drilling operations. This drilling mud performs a crucial role — it helps amazing and lubricate the drill bit, carry rock cuttings towards the floor, and manage tension In the well to avoid dangerous blowouts.

Reciprocating mud pumps function with a “force conversion approach.” These pumps change the motor’s rotational motion into the piston’s back-and-forth linear motion through a precise mechanical structure, reworking low-pressure mud into significant-stress mud.
Downtime incurred on account of pump restore is pricey and will be prevented. Regular pump overhauls are demanding with regards to labor. Consequently, obtaining a generously sized pump is commonly most well-liked as this lessens the don on pieces as well as required upkeep.
For security, mud pumps have stress gauges and safety valves to observe mud pump and secure the pump and the entire drilling process.

The volumetric efficiency is strongly affected via the situation of your valves. Which means typical inspection is really a requirement if the efficiency is usually to be retained best.
A mud pump (at times called a mud drilling pump or drilling mud pump), is often a reciprocating piston/plunger pump built to circulate drilling fluid under superior strain mud pump (as many as seven,500 psi or fifty two,000 kPa) down the drill string and again up the annulus.
